ASP.NET - parametro de salida de sp

   
Vista:

parametro de salida de sp

Publicado por Cesar Flores (2 intervenciones) el 19/02/2010 21:32:10
tengo un store procedure en sql server en el cual hago una operacion que regresa una variable de tipo int ese valor necesito sacarlo y ponerlo en un label de aspx estoy usando C# y sql server
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der
Imágen de perfil de roger

RE:parametro de salida de sp

Publicado por roger (311 intervenciones) el 20/02/2010 15:56:30
como llamas a tu procedimiento almacenado desde C#??? pues porque la idea es ejecutar el procedimiento enviandole el parametro que necesitas que te regrese y especificarle que es un parametro de salida, para que luego de que ejecutes el procedure recuperes el valor con el que quedó

Saludos
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:parametro de salida de sp

Publicado por Vicente Garcia (41 intervenciones) el 23/02/2010 19:30:01
# Const cs As String = "Data Source=(local)\SQLEXPRESS;" & _
# "Initial Catalog=la base de datos;" & _
# "Integrated Security=true"
#
# ' Inicializar
# Dim conexion As New SqlConnection(cs)
#
# Try
#
# ' Instanciar un SqlCommand para ejecutar el Select Count
# Dim cmd As New SqlCommand("Select Count(*) As Total From Clientes", conexion)
#
# ' Ejecutar el Open para Abrir la conexión
# conexion.Open()
#
# Dim total As Integer = 0
#
# ' Ejecutar el método ExecuteScalar y devolver el
# ' registro pertenciente a la primera columna de la primer fila del conjunto de datos
# total = CType(cmd.ExecuteScalar, Integer) ' convertir el tipo de datos a Integer
#
# ' Mostrar el resultado para el Total de Clientes
# MsgBox("El total de Clientes es :" & total, MsgBoxStyle.Information)
#
#
# Catch exSql As SqlException
# MsgBox(exSql.Message.ToString)
# Catch ex As Exception
# MsgBox(ex.Message.ToString)
# Finally
# ' cerrar la conexión anterior
# If conexion.State = ConnectionState.Open Then
# conexion.Close()
# End If
# End Try
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ar